Paw Prints Animal Hospital offers a comprehensive range of services, combining advanced medical technology with a personalized approach to care. From preventative medicine to complex surgical procedures, our team is equipped to handle a wide variety of health needs for both common and exotic animals.
- Preventative Medicine: We emphasize proactive care to keep your pet healthy. Services include complete veterinary check-ups, vaccines and parasite prevention, and comprehensive health care plans tailored to your pet's life stage.
- Diagnostics and Imaging: Our hospital is equipped with state-of-the-art diagnostic tools, including digital radiology and ultrasound imaging, allowing for a quick and accurate diagnosis of internal medical issues. We also offer in-house blood work and diagnostic testing.
- Surgical and Medical Care: Our experienced veterinarians perform a variety of surgical procedures, from general surgery and spay/neuter operations to complex surgical care for treating illness. We also provide internal medicine specialist services and arthritis and pain management.
- Allergies & Dermatology: We are equipped to diagnose and treat a wide range of skin conditions and allergies to help your pet find relief and improve their quality of life.
- Behavioral Counseling: Our team offers behavioral counseling to address common issues, helping to strengthen the bond between you and your pet.
- Laser Therapy: We utilize advanced treatments like laser therapy to reduce pain and inflammation and accelerate healing after injury or surgery.
- Nutrition & Weight Management: Our knowledgeable staff can provide guidance on proper nutrition and weight management to ensure your pet maintains a healthy lifestyle.
- Care for Exotic Animals: In addition to dogs and cats, we are also equipped to provide expert care for exotic animals, making us a unique and valuable resource in the community.
